Three Essays on the Painting of our Time
Discover the profound insights of Adrian Stokes in "Three Essays on the Painting of our Time," published by Taylor & Francis Ltd in 2001. This hardback edition, spanning 78 pages, presents a facsimile of the original 1961 publication, allowing readers to explore Stokes' timeless reflections on contemporary art.
